Since the underlying issues with the Python bindings are now fixed,
in most cases we can safely default to allowing an algorithm to
run in a background thread!!
So now we make this the default, and require individual algorithms
which are NOT thread safe to declare this. This includes algorithms
which directly manipulate the current project or layers (such as
setting layer styles), alter the selections in layers, or which
rely on 3rd party libraries (for now, SAGA and GRASS algorithms
are marked as not thread safe... TODO - someone more familiar with
these libraries can investigate and remove the flag if appropriate).
Also models are marked as non-thread safe. TODO: only flag an
individual model as thread-unsafe if any of its child algorithms
report this flag.

This algorithm has become a model-only algorithm, since it's
functionality is now present in the native c++ buffer algorithm
(which can now buffer by field or expression).
Ideally we'd remove this algorithm entirely, but data defined
parameters are not yet supported by the modeler gui, so we need
to keep it around for use in models for now.
